Full Job Description
Job Summary:

The Senior Clinical Advisor is responsible for utilizing pharmacy acumen, medication expertise, and healthcare payer knowledge related to drug-related prior authorization requirements and medication guidelines to support PA operations (in completing PA reviews), PA technology and automation, consultation on evidence-based guidelines and pharmacy policy, reporting and analytics, and quality management programs. The PBM Pharmacist will collaborate with a team of pharmacy technicians and pharmacists in Pharmacy Operations.

Job Responsibilities (but not limited to):
  • Works with leadership on special projects such as, but not limited to, unlocking capacity and improving efficiency.
  • Works with stakeholders to understand client's product-specific requirements and configuration needs and translate them into technical design specifications and data flow for development, coding, and configuration.
  • Coordinates activities as part of the Formulary Development and Maintenance team and recommends measures to improve performance and efficiency.
  • Conducts and evaluates research necessary for the development of utilization management strategies.
  • Performs clinical reviews of PA, Step Therapy, Quantity Limit, and all other pharmacy utilization requests in accordance with quality, timeliness, and efficiency standards.
  • Performs coverage determinations and appeals requests according to criteria guidelines and in compliance with all state and federal regulations, including Medicare and Medicaid.
  • Researches and appropriately responds to PA guideline coding and rationale questions.
  • Represents RxAdvance in client meetings as well as with external entities as needed.
  • Identifies opportunities for continuous quality and efficiency improvements.
  • Makes strategic recommendations including benefit design and formulary analysis, provision of clinical drug information, Pharmacy & Therapeutics support and participation, rational drug formulary positioning, online system edits and restrictions, ongoing clinical product evaluations, and client pharmacy benefit utilization and performance trends as required.
  • Assists with compiling statistical data, reporting and analyses to demonstrate PA clinical, financial, and operational effectiveness and quality.
  • Provides support for internal and external audits and surveys.
